A Strategic Failure in Afghanistan

  • A Strategic Failure in Afghanistan
    A Strategic Failure in Afghanistan
The scenes from Afghanistan over the past week have been harrowing. As the Biden Administration quickly approached their expedited deadline to withdraw the final U.S. troops from the country, Taliban forces took over regional capitals and major cities as regular Afghan soldiers fled their posts or surrendered. On Sunday the Taliban overtook Kabul, the capital, as former President Ashraf Ghani…

Premium Content is available to subscribers only. Please login here to access content or go here to purchase a subscription.